Little Mix are so brilliant at everything they turn their hand to, aren't they? As if touring the actual entire planet and bringing all the sass with their new single "Power" wasn't enough; it looks like Jade Thirlwall might be making her big screen debut soon.

Maybe. Potentially. Quite possibly.

So rumor has it Jade could be set to play Jasmine in Guy Ritchie's live action remake of Disney's Aladdin, something Jade was asked about over the weekend and absolutely did not deny. GAH.

Speaking to ODE at Capital FM's Summertime Ball, Jade said: "I can't confirm or deny that, but the group always comes first whatever happens."

Meanwhile an inside told The Sun: "Jasmine is Jade’s perfect role, so she’s delighted to have got this far in the process. The talks have been going on for some time now.

"And the longer they go on, the better her chances are looking. All of the girls have their fingers crossed for her, as they always support each other. But they also know that it would be a huge commitment.

"Jade would need to film for months, and that’s before promotion for the movie began."

This all comes as it's rumored Tom Hardy could also be joining the cast as Jafar. Speaking to The Sun, a source-type said: "Guy is a huge fan of Tom’s work and securing him would be a major coup.

"There have been conversations and, although nothing is set in stone and things are subject to change, he’s certainly one of Guy’s favored choices. It just depends on schedules and whether he’ll be able to sign up."
